Digging large, deep holes in the sand is NOT allowed and is very dangerous. ⚠️ Sand is heavy and unsteady. It can collapse without warning, suffocating anyone beneath it. ⚠️ Never dig deeper than the knees of the shortest person in the group. ❌ Absolutely NO tunneling. ❌
